Role Description:

The role of Customer Project Coordinator is a vital role within our implementations team. You will assist the Customer Project Coordinator with all elements of organising customer implementation.

Key responsibilities:

  • Setting customer expectations and talking about what they can expect during the project and availability to start
  • Discussing key dates, project timelines and flagging any issues that may arise from the project
  • Acting as a PA to the lead consultant on the project: reschedule their meetings when necessary, organise their diary and communicate any issues through to customers
  • Manage the Monday board for all active project cohorts
  • Allocating the projects

Skills, experience, and attributes:

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ook) and familiarity with project management tools.
  • Excellent organisational skills and 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Detail-oriented mindset and commitment to maintaining accurate records.
  • Ability to work effectively within a team and collaborate with diverse stakeholders.
  • Problem-solving skills and a proactive attitude towards overcoming challenges.
